我正在尝试在python中使用readline库在输入输入过程中启用历史记录。 readline库在python中工作正常,但是当通过gdb运行以下代码时,我无法使用uparrow或downarrow获取历史记录。
import readline
while True:
line = input('Prompt ("stop" to quit): ')
if line == 'stop':
break
print(line)
我使用以下命令通过gdb运行python文件(test.py)。
gdb -q -x test.py